Output ec1aa8a46243857dca6ffb7bf109aa63eb761c4e76eb89c49a8a85f959a42db9:0

value
86702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95a486c770e8c9041b515c61217ff8b9e27448ca OP_EQUAL
address
3FLFhdJizNjmGeL4EAEHBsGpg7vCwECBXX
transaction
ec1aa8a46243857dca6ffb7bf109aa63eb761c4e76eb89c49a8a85f959a42db9
confirmations
27265
spent
true